I recently heard this quote in a sermon by Spencer DeBurgh, which I strongly recommend you listen to if you have the time. You can find it here. I like this quote as it seems to speak directly to the question of should we "redo" church, evangelism, and ultimately Christianity.

"Woe to him therefore, who preaches Christianity without the possibility of offense. Woe to the person who smoothly, flirtatiously, commendingly, convincingly preaches some soft, sweet something which is supposed to be Christianity!

Woe to the person who makes miracles reasonable. Woe to the person who betrays and and breaks the mystery of faith, distorts it into public wisdom, because he takes away the possibility of offense! Woe to the person who speaks of the mystery of the Atonement without detecting in it anything of the possibility of offense."

~Soren Kierkegaard
